Purple garlic yield per muPurple garlic is a type of garlic. Under normal circumstances, the yield per mu can reach about 2,500-3,000 kilograms. However, the specific yield is still related to many factors such as variety, climate, and soil fertility. Purple garlic planting profitPurple garlic is a common condiment. The market price is about 6-8 yuan per catty. The investment cost per mu of land is about 4,000 yuan, so the net profit can reach 6,000 yuan. In general, the market prospects of purple garlic are still very good, but the quality and yield of garlic are easily affected by the weather, and the time of listing is not concentrated enough, so the price fluctuation will be relatively large. High-yield planting technology of purple garlic1. Choose the soil Purple garlic is a shade-loving crop. It is best planted in loose, fertile, well-drained soil. When planting, be sure to choose bright white, large, and well-shaped garlic as seeds. 2. Sowing Purple garlic is best planted in August and September. Before sowing, the soil should be moistened first, and then the garlic seeds should be planted vertically in furrows and rows. Finally, cover with 2 cm thick soil and wait for it to germinate. |
